人教版英语八年级下册的前5个单元作文Unit 1: Making New Friends
Making new friends is an exciting experience. In the past, I used to be quite shy and hesitant to approach new people. But after reading Unit 1 of the 8th-grade English textbook, I realized that making new friends is not as difficult as I thought. The key is to be open-minded, friendly, and approachable.
One of the most important lessons I learned from this unit is the importance of communication. Communication is the foundation of any relationship, whether it is with friends, family, or colleagues. By learning how to communicate effectively, I have been able to make new friends more easily. I now make an effort to ask people about their interests, hobbies, and experiences, and I find that this helps to break the ice and establish a connection.
Unit 2: Travelling in China
Travelling in China is an enriching experience. From the bustling streets of Beijing to the serene mountains of Guilin, China offers a diverse range of sights and experiences for travellers to explore. Unit 2 of the 8th-grade English textbook
provides valuable information about the different regions of China, as well as tips for travelling safely and responsibly.
One of the highlights of this unit was learning about the Great Wall of China. The Great Wall is a symbol of China's rich history and culture, and I was fascinated by its immense size and historical significance. After studying Unit 2, I am inspired to visit the Great Wall one day and experience its grandeur for myself.
Unit 3: Life in the Future
Unit 3 of the 8th-grade English textbook explores the topic of life in the future. As technology continues to advance at a rapid pace, our lives are constantly evolving and changing. In this unit, I learned about the various ways in which technology is shaping our future, from artificial intelligence to virtual reality.
One of the key takeaways from this unit is the importance of adaptability. In order to thrive in the future, we need to be open to change and willing to embrace new technologies. By staying informed and keeping up with the latest developments, we can prepare ourselves for the challenges and opportunities that lie ahead.
Unit 4: Our World in Danger
Unit 4 of the 8th-grade English textbook discusses the environmental issues facing our planet. From deforestation to pollution, our world is in danger due to human activities. This unit has raised my awareness of the importance of protecting the environment and taking action to reduce our impact on the planet.
One of the most eye-opening topics in this unit was the issue of climate change. Climate change is a global problem that requires immediate action from individuals, communities, and governments. After studying Unit 4, I am committed to making small changes in my daily life to reduce my carbon footprint and contribute to a more sustainable future.
Unit 5: Sharing Ideas
Unit 5 of the 8th-grade English textbook focuses on the importance of sharing ideas and working collaboratively. In today's interconnected world, collaboration is essential for solving complex problems and driving innovation. This unit has taught me the value of listening to others, sharing my own ideas, and working together to achieve common goals.
One of the highlights of this unit was the group project we completed in class. Working with my classmates to brainstorm ideas, delegate tasks, and present our findings was a rewarding
experience. By sharing ideas and working as a team, we were able to come up with creative solutions and learn from each other's perspectives.
